NATICK: Marian (Murphy) Height, 82, died peacefully on December 19, 2010 following a brief illness at the Metrowest Medical Center in Natick.
She was born in Oak Bluffs on June 12, 1928 the daughter of the late George S. Murphy and Alice S. (Smith) Murphy.
Marian is survived by her devoted and loving son, Donald M. Height of Natick. She was the sister of Janet Dewire of Acton and Vivian Terella of Leominster. She was the beloved wife of the late Donald W. Height who died in November 1995 and sister of the late Hilda Garcia and George S. Murphy, Jr.
Marian has been a resident of Natick for over 52 years and previously resided in Cambridge. She was a graduate of Cambridge High and Latin. For many years prior to her retirement she was associated with the Accept Transportation Co. and with JFK Transportation as a special needs bus driver. She enjoyed traveling, music and flower gardening at her home. She was a loving wife and mother to her family and will be greatly missed by them and all who knew her.
